Sexual Harassment In TCS: A Wake Up Call For Others

A serious controversy has come out of a TCS BPO office in Nashik, where several women employees have alleged sexual harassment and religious targeting over the past few years.

The issue reportedly continued from around 2022 and involved multiple victims.

The matter came to light after a media report, after which police began an undercover investigation and made arrests.

TV Mohandas Pai, a well known business leader and chairman of Aarin Capital, reacted strongly to the issue. He is also a former senior executive at Infosys and a respected voice in corporate India.

Pai said he was shocked because TCS is known for strong systems and professional standards.

According to the allegations, one HR executive was involved in repeated misconduct, including inappropriate behavior in the workplace.

It is also claimed that women were targeted based on religion.

What shocked many observers was that such actions allegedly continued for years without strict action from the company.

Pai said this shows a complete failure of internal systems. He questioned what the senior management and supervisors were doing, as they should have noticed warning signs.

He also said fear among employees may have stopped them from speaking openly.

He added that HR officials who ignored complaints should face strict legal action. Pai suggested better safeguards like independent complaint systems and regular training.

He called this case a wake up call for companies to ensure employee safety.
